Colchester,Essex,UK,aerial photograph. North is at top. Colchester is said to be the oldest recorded town in Britain,as it was mentioned as Camulodunum by the Roman writer Pliny the Elder in 77AD. It is older than this,however,as it was the seat of Cunobelinus (Cymbeline) from around 10AD,and would have existed before he came to power. Modern Colchester has a population of around 160,000. It lies around 87 kilometres north-east of London,to which it is linked by the A12 road,which is seen running from top right to centre left | |
